WebCats #1 Threat to Birds. Predation by domestic cats is the number-one direct, human-caused threat to birds in the United States and Canada. In the United States alone, outdoor cats kill approximately 2.4 billion birds every year. Although this number may seem unbelievable, it represents the combined impact of tens of millions of outdoor cats. WebJan 13, 2024 · The most common number cited in journal articles is 100 million feral cats. But this number tracks back to an estimate originally published by a TNR organization … WebJan 24, 2024 · Estimates of the number of feral and wild cats in the world vary widely, from anywhere between 30 million and 100 million animals. The main difficulty in calculating an accurate number is that feral and wild cats can be difficult to track and sample, and their populations can vary significantly from region to region and even year to year.
